<em>Jonathan Swift's Modest Proposal</em> crosses the line into ludicrous territory when he suggests that Irish children should become delicacies for their English Lords.

<h3>What are the main points of Jonathan Swift's Modest Proposal?</h3>

The main points of <em>Jonathan Swift's Modest Proposal</em> included:

  • The amelioration of poverty in Ireland by butchering Irish children
  • Selling the butchered children as food to wealthy English landlords
  • Solving the problem of the homeless youth in Ireland by unconventional means
  • The offer of cannibalism as a means of solving Ireland's social and political ills
  • A mockery of the political opinions and ineffectual remedies proposed by others.

Thus, <em>Jonathan Swift's Modest Proposal</em> crosses the line into ludicrous territory when he suggests that Irish children should become delicacies for their English Lords.
